Key Responsibilities:
- Analyze security events using a variety of detection and response tools, including SIEM, endpoint, and network-based technologies, with a focus on identifying incidents and minimizing false positives.
- Investigate potential security incidents and escalate to senior staff or clients as necessary.
- Collaborate with clients and internal teams to improve security operations, respond to incidents, and optimize security technologies.
- Provide expert guidance on developing and maturing information security programs, addressing security concerns, and ensuring the safe operation of enterprise tools.
- Assist clients by troubleshooting errors, participating in acceptance testing, and ensuring smooth implementation of security services.
- Work with teams across a global, matrixed environment to support security initiatives and help prioritize security needs aligned with strategic goals.
- Continuously enhance security awareness programs and learning opportunities to ensure that the organization stays ahead of evolving security threats.
- Stay current with the latest security technologies and trends to help shape future security practices.
- Help implement automated applications, remote testing, and security solutions for clients, ensuring smooth adoption and maximum protection.
